The Grimaldi family gained control of Monaco in 1295. They took up residence in the finest Monaco property the Grimaldi Palace. Years of conflict followed until Monaco received full autonomy in 1524. In 1850 the reigning family was nearly bankrupt. Following the trend of other small towns in Europe permission was granted for a new addition to Monaco. A German-style casino was to be built in Monaco. The success of the casino was slow due to the inaccessibility of the Principality. This was to change in 1868 when the railway came to Monaco bringing with it large numbers of visitors which led to the Principality grow in wealth and Monaco property developed further.
